Established & Sons Mollo Armchair in Red by Philippe Malouin

About the Item

Composed entirely of foam, without any hard internal structure, Mollo’s simple form provides exceptional comfort and the ultimate relaxation experience. Comfortably seating seven, one on the seat and two on each of the three sides, the Mollo’s size and volume ensure its prominence and makes it a preferred choice for cavernous and triple-height spaces. Used as a seating island the Mollo can provide both privacy in quiet moments, and the means to integrate a space and initiate conversation at busy social events.
